How to fill out the Maine Eviction Filing Instructions for Residents?
1
Gather necessary information regarding the tenant and property.
2
Complete the Residential Complaint for Forcible Entry and Detainer form.
3
Obtain the required summons from the court clerk.
4
Serve the summons to the tenant at least seven days before the hearing.
5
File all necessary documents with the clerk one business day before the hearing.

Tell me about this form and its components and fields line-by-line.

- 1. Residential Complaint: Form CV-007 to initiate the eviction process.
- 2. Summons: Form CV-034 for notifying tenants about the court hearing.
- 3. Information Sheet: Form CV-256 providing information on the eviction process.
- 4. Mediation Request: Used to request mediation if applicable.

Is there a fee to file these documents?
Yes, there may be a filing fee charged by the clerk's office when you submit your forms.
What happens if I miss my court date?
Missing your court date could result in an automatic ruling against you, leading to an eviction.
Can I get legal assistance with this process?
Yes, free legal assistance may be available through organizations like Pine Tree Legal Assistance.
How do I serve the summons?
The summons must be served to the tenant either personally or through the sheriff's department.
Is mediation an option during this process?
Yes, either party may request mediation to resolve the dispute prior to a court hearing.
What should I do if I need an accommodation under the ADA?
Contact the Court Access Coordinator for reasonable accommodation requests related to the ADA.
How do I find forms for eviction?
Forms can be found on the Maine Judicial Branch website under their forms section.
What if there are multiple tenants on the lease?
You must name all tenants as defendants on the complaint and serve each individually.
